audio/hda: fix guest triggerable assert

Guest writes to a readonly register trigger the assert in
intel_hda_reg_write().  Add a check and just ignore them.

@@ -929,6 +930,11 @@ static void intel_hda_reg_write(IntelHDAState *d, const IntelHDAReg *reg, uint32
     if (!reg) {
         return;
     }
+    if (!reg->wmask) {
+        qemu_log_mask(LOG_GUEST_ERROR, "intel-hda: write to r/o reg %s\n",
+                      reg->name);
+        return;
+    }
